How many German schools in Barcelona
Barcelona has one full German curriculum school, the Deutsche Schule Barcelona in Esplugues de Llobregat, which serves around 1,000 children from Kindergarten through the German Abitur. Beyond the DSB, a smaller German Spanish bilingual programme runs through the Eixample and a handful of Saturday mornings only Deutsche Schule programmes service German heritage families through the Goethe Institut network. The number is genuinely small, and that scarcity shapes the parent decision.
The Deutsche Schule Barcelona is a Begegnungsschule under the umbrella of the Zentralstelle für das Auslandsschulwesen, the German federal agency that supports German schools abroad. That status guarantees curriculum delivery to German federal standards, teacher staffing from the Lehrerentsendeprogramm and Abitur examinations marked to German federal protocols. The school holds the Exzellente Deutsche Auslandsschule rating, the highest quality mark in the German overseas network.
Cohorts at Abitur level sit between 50 and 70 students per Jahrgang, which is comparable to a mid sized Gymnasium in Germany and gives access to a broader Leistungskurs offering than most German schools in southern Europe.
What the Abitur looks like in Barcelona
The Abitur at the Deutsche Schule Barcelona follows the Thüringen Bundesland Abitur framework, which is the federal template used by most German overseas schools. Students choose two Leistungskurse at the start of the Qualifikationsphase from a slate that typically includes Mathematik, Deutsch, Englisch, Spanisch, Physik, Chemie, Biologie, Geschichte and Wirtschaft und Recht. The Grundkurse fill out the timetable.
The DSB Abitur is recognised by the Spanish UNED for direct university entry without an additional equivalence step, and by every German federal state for any university programme. That dual recognition is the main reason German speaking families in Catalonia commit to the DSB rather than transferring into a Spanish concertado or international school for the senior phase.

Fees and the German tiers
German schools Barcelona fees are remarkably consistent across grade levels because the Zentralstelle subsidy structure flattens the loading. The value tier, EUR 8,800 to EUR 9,200 per year, covers the Kindergarten and Vorschule. The mid tier, EUR 9,200 to EUR 9,800, captures Grundschule and the lower Sekundarstufe. The premium tier, EUR 9,800 to EUR 10,400, applies to the Qualifikationsphase and the Abitur years.
Non tuition costs are modest by international school standards. The enrolment fee is one off and small, the school bus is optional, the Abitur examination fee is subsidised by the German federal government, and books are typically rented through the school for a nominal annual fee. Where German families live in Barcelona
German speaking families in Barcelona cluster tightly around two areas. Esplugues de Llobregat, Sant Just Desvern and Pedralbes dominate, anchored by the DSB Esplugues campus. The German community here is well established and a number of housing developments in Sant Just have a recognisable German speaking parent base. Detached and semi detached housing is at a premium relative to the rest of the Llobregat valley. Sarrià Sant Gervasi attracts a smaller share of DSB families who prefer city living and are willing to use the school bus, which has stops along the Vall d’Hebron and Bonanova arteries.
Newly arrived German families on assignment from Munich, Hamburg or Berlin often start in furnished apartments in Sarrià or the Eixample Esquerra for the first three months before committing to a longer term lease in Esplugues or Sant Just.
Admissions calendar
The Deutsche Schule Barcelona admissions calendar runs to the German school year, with the academic year starting in September. Applications for September 2026 entry opened in October 2025 for current DSB siblings and in December 2025 for new families. Kindergarten places fill quickest because the natural progression into Grundschule is well known to local German families. Sekundarstufe entry is also limited because most Klasse 5 onwards seats are filled by the internal Grundschule cohort.
For families relocating mid year, the DSB accepts transfers from other Deutsche Auslandsschulen on a priority basis, mirroring the AEFE arrangement that French families enjoy. Transfers from German Bundesland Gymnasien are also welcomed and the school will assess curriculum mapping ahead of any place offer.
